Is it permissible to use a camera program that freezes the entire image except for a moving part of it, such that a part of a person's body - such as their hand - remains in motion while the rest of the image is still?

What has been mentioned does not deviate from the ruling on photographic imaging and video, both of which scholars have differed upon. The preponderant opinion for us is their permissibility, as long as they do not include anything forbidden. If the image is of an incomplete creation, with a deficiency that prevents the life of a living being, then many scholars have permitted this, and this is further emphasized if the deficiency is in the head.
